/// @assertion HashMap({bool equals(K key1, K key2), int hashCode(K key),
/// bool isValidKey(potentialKey) })
/// If using methods like [operator[]], [remove] and [containsKey] together with
/// a custom equality and hashcode, an extra [isValidKey] function can be
/// supplied.
/// This function is called before calling [equals] or [hashCode] with an
/// argument that may not be a [K] instance, and if the call returns [false], the
/// key is assumed to not be in the set.
/// @description Checks that when performing [], [remove] or [containsKey],
/// [isValidKey] is called before [equals] and [hashCode] functions, and if
/// [isValidKey] return [false], equals and [hashCode] are not called at all.
